Three Premier League clubs are looking to sign Rodrygo from Real Madrid in the upcoming transfer window. Spanish media reports that the Brazilian is waiting for a discussion with Xabi Alonso, the new club manager, to clarify his future.
Rodrygo’s contract runs until June 2028. The Club World Cup starting June 14 will be crucial in determining if the forward is part of Alonso’s plans.
“He’s an outstanding player, and we will need him,” said the new manager during his introduction. Despite the praise, the Brazilian doesn’t want to remain in the shadows of Vinicius Júnior, Bellingham, and Mbappé, his teammates at Real Madrid.
Seeking Prominence
According to The Athletic, Rodrygo is a request from Arsenal’s manager Mikel Arteta. The coach believes the player would be instrumental for the team, given his skill and versatility on the field.
Following a third consecutive runner-up finish in the Premier League, along with a Champions League semifinal loss to PSG, Arsenal believes they need to enhance their attacking options to make a stronger push next season.
They scored 69 goals in the last Premier League season, which is 22 fewer than the 91 scored in the 2022/2023 season.
Other Interested Parties
Chelsea and Manchester City are also monitoring Rodrygo’s situation. Pep Guardiola has already shown admiration for the Brazilian’s talent, especially after he led the semifinal against City in the 2022 Champions League with two late goals to take the match to extra time.
For Chelsea, acquiring Rodrygo would be a significant boost and an appealing opportunity for him to seek more prominence, as it’s a young team and he would come with considerable experience from high-stakes matches, even at just 24 years old.
